  1. Amicus Productions. Amicus Productions was a British film production company, based at Shepperton Studios, England, [1] active between 1962 and 1977. It was founded by American producers and screenwriters Milton Subotsky and Max Rosenberg. [2]

  5. Aug 16, 2023 · Laurence R. Harvey Megan Tremethick Michael Daviot Images courtesy Amicus Productions. Guiding the ambitious resurrection is the new president of Amicus Productions, Lawrie Brewster, known for The Unkindness of Ravens (2016), The Devil’s Machine (2019), and Ghost Crew (2022). Alongside him is his business partner, writer/producer Sarah Daly.

  8. 1976 / Kevin COnnor. At The Earth’s Core was Amicus’ second Edgar Rice Burroughs fantasy adventure adaptation. Simpler, more camp and pulpy than its predecessor, it nevertheless features some interesting innovations and stands out both from Amicus’ adventure films and others from the same era.
